I NEED HELP ASAP! Jocelyn bought 2 sweaters for the same price. She paid $23.56, including sales tax of $1.36 and a $5.00 discou
erma4kov [3.2K]

The price of 1 sweater before the tax and coupon is $ 13.6

<u>Step-by-step explanation:</u>

Jocelyn bought 2 sweaters for the same price.

The total amount she paid for 2 sweaters is 23.56 dollars.

To find the price of 1 sweater we have to remove the tax and discount amounts.

The tax amount = 1.36 dollars.

The total amount for 2 sweaters excluded tax amount= 23.56 - 1.36.

= 22.2 dollars.

The total amount for 2 sweaters after removing discount amount =22.2+5.00.

= 27.2 dollars.

2 sweaters= 27.2.

1 sweaters = \frac{27.2}{2}.

= 13.6 dollars.

∴ The price of 1 sweater before the tax and coupon is $ 13.6
